The History of Castañer
Castañer is a family-owned business that was founded in 1927 by Luis Castañer and his cousin, Tomás Serra. The company started as a small workshop in the town of Banyoles, Spain, where they produced espadrilles for the local market. Over the years, the business expanded and started exporting their products to other countries.
In the 1960s, fashion designer Yves Saint Laurent reached out to Castañer to produce espadrilles for his fashion line. This collaboration was a huge success and helped Castañer become a household name in the fashion industry. Since then, the company has collaborated with many other fashion designers and has expanded its product range to include sandals, boots, and sneakers.

Castañer’s Manufacturing Process
Castañer espadrilles are made using traditional techniques that have been passed down from generation to generation. The manufacturing process involves weaving jute fibers to create the sole and attaching canvas or cotton fabric to create the upper part of the shoe. The jute sole is then attached to the upper using a special adhesive.
Castañer uses high-quality materials to ensure that their espadrilles are durable and long-lasting. The jute used in the soles is sourced from Bangladesh, where it is grown and harvested using traditional methods. The cotton and canvas used in the uppers are sourced from Spain and France, respectively. The company also uses leather for some of its products.

The Durability of Castañer Espadrilles
Castañer espadrilles are known for their durability. The jute sole is the most important component of the shoe, as it is the part that comes into contact with the ground. Jute is a natural fiber that is strong, flexible, and resistant to wear and tear. It is also biodegradable, which makes it an eco-friendly material.
The jute sole of Castañer espadrilles is reinforced with a layer of rubber on the bottom, which helps to prevent wear and tear. This layer also provides extra grip, making it easier to walk on slippery surfaces. The upper part of the shoe is made from high-quality cotton or canvas, which is both durable and comfortable. The fabric is treated with a special coating that makes it water-resistant, which helps to protect the shoe from water damage.
Castañer espadrilles are also designed to be breathable, which helps to prevent odor and keeps the feet cool and dry. The shoes have an insole made from leather or cork, which provides extra cushioning and support. This helps to reduce the impact on the feet when walking on hard surfaces, which in turn helps to prolong the life of the shoe.

How to Care for Castañer Espadrilles
Castañer espadrilles are easy to care for and maintain. To keep them looking their best, it is important to follow a few simple steps:
Clean the shoes regularly using a soft brush or cloth. This will help to remove dirt and dust from the surface of the shoe.
Do not machine wash the shoes. This can cause damage to the jute sole and the fabric of the shoe. Instead, hand wash the shoes using a mild detergent and warm water.
Do not expose the shoes to direct sunlight or heat. This can cause the jute sole to shrink and distort.
Store the shoes in a cool, dry place when not in use. This will help to prevent mold and mildew from forming.
